Buying Tips for the Original 1951 Perrine Sales Sheet
– Verify authenticity – Check for original print marks and aging patterns.
– Inspect condition – Look for tears, stains, or fading.
– Compare prices – Rare items can vary greatly in cost.
– Buy from reputable sellers – Avoid reproductions by purchasing from trusted vintage fishing memorabilia dealers.

FAQ: Common Questions About the 1951 Perrine Sales Sheet

Q1: Is this sales sheet still useful for modern anglers?
A: While not practical for current fishing, it’s a valuable collectible and historical reference.

Q2: How can I tell if it’s an original and not a reprint?
A: Originals will show natural aging, period-accurate paper, and sometimes dealer stamps.

Q3: Where can I buy an authentic 1951 Perrine sales sheet?
A: Try vintage fishing gear auctions, specialty dealers, or online marketplaces like eBay (with caution).

Q4: What’s the average price range?
A: Depending on condition, prices range from $50 to $500+.

Q5: Can I frame it without damaging it?
A: Yes, but use acid-free materials and UV-protective glass to preserve it.
